Background
Dungeon Books is an independent bookstore specializing in science fiction and fantasy literature, located in Jersey City, New Jersey. Founded by Carrie Vu and Panat Taranat, the store offers a curated selection of classic and contemporary works in these genres, including original Dungeons & Dragons sourcebooks, sword and sorcery paperbacks, and related merchandise such as polyhedral dice and miniatures. The mission of Dungeon Books is to serve as a community hub for enthusiasts of speculative fiction and tabletop role-playing games (RPGs), fostering a space where storytelling and imagination thrive. The store's vision is to become a cornerstone of the local gaming and literary community, promoting engagement through events, workshops, and collaborative activities.

Leadership Team
- Carrie Vu: Co-founder of Dungeon Books, Carrie brings experience from her previous role as a bookseller in Manhattan. Her passion for science fiction and fantasy literature, combined with her retail expertise, drives the store's curated selection and community-focused initiatives.
- Panat Taranat: As co-founder, Panat contributes his enthusiasm for tabletop RPGs and community building. His involvement in organizing game sessions and events has been instrumental in establishing Dungeon Books as a local hub for gamers and readers alike.

Market Insights and Dynamics
The global books market was valued at approximately USD 150.99 billion in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 192.12 billion by 2030,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 4.2% from 2025 to 2030. The North American market accounted for over 33% of global revenue in 2024, with the U.S. market expected to grow at a similar CAGR during the forecast period. The increasing popularity of genres such as fantasy and science fiction, along with the resurgence of interest in tabletop RPGs, contributes to the growth of niche bookstores like Dungeon Books.
Competitor Analysis
Dungeon Books operates in a niche market with limited direct competition in its immediate vicinity. However, it shares the local gaming and hobbyist market with neighboring establishments:
- Victory Point: Located at 112 Brunswick St., Victory Point is a board game café catering to both serious board gamers and casual players. While it focuses primarily on board games, there is some overlap in customer base with Dungeon Books.
- Pixel Lab: Situated at 381 1st St., Pixel Lab specializes in vintage video games and classic arcade experiences. Although its primary focus is on video gaming, it attracts a similar demographic interested in gaming culture.
These establishments contribute to a vibrant gaming neighborhood, collectively enhancing the area's appeal to enthusiasts.
